Literary theory and "Third World literature" : some contexts -- Languages of class, ideologies of immigration -- Jameson's rhetoric of otherness and the "National allegory" -- Salman Rushdie's Shame : postmodern migrancy and the representation of women -- Orientalism and after : ambivalence and metropolitan location in the work of Edward Said -- Marx on India : a clarification -- Indian literature : notes towards the definition of a category -- Three worlds theory : end of a debate.
